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0892 954 91961
0170 528905123
0170 528905123
47771663072 78554 4514
All about undefined
Interested in learning more?
0170 528905123
47771663072 78554 4514
See more
084 6322963 6301
3101284261 0648363266 2283910
See more
82384 03
30537166476 5569002475 63262175
See more